(1) Handbuch der biologischen Arbeitsmethoden (2) Practical Plant Breeding

Abstract

IN a recent issue of NATURE (138, 972; 1936) there appeared a letter directing attention to the neglect of genetics by British universities. The letter was received with the apathy characteristic of British biology where genetics is concerned. No one denied the need for genetics in universities, but only one correspondent supported it. Meanwhile we have come to rely on the U.S.S.R. and the United States to lead the world in genetical research. Although plant breeding has now become one of the foremost activities in the agriculture of the British Empire, and despite the stimulus provided by such institutions as those at Edinburgh and at Merton, many universities offer no more than half a dozen lectures on primitive Mendelism under the title "Evolution and Heredity", and practical teaching in genetics is confined to three or four departments. The four works which come under review in this notice should remove one of the last excuses for shirking practical classes in genetics.

(1) Handbuch der biologischen Arbeitsmethoden

Herausgegeben von Prof. Dr. Emil Aberhalden. Lief. 466. Abt. 9; Methoden zur Erforschung der Leistungen des tierischen Organismus, Teil 3, Heft 7 (Schluss). Methoden der Vererbungsforschung. Methoden zur Zuchtung von Drosophila von G. A. Lebedeff; Methoden der Erforschung der Vererbungsvorgänge bei Pflanzen, von F. G. Brieger; Methoden und Ergebnisse bei der Zuchtung von Tetriginæ, von Robert K. Nabours. Pp. 115 − 1402 + xiii. (Berlin und Wien: Urban und Schwarzenberg, 1937.) 17 gold marks.

(2) Practical Plant Breeding

By W. J. C. Lawrence. Pp. 155. (London: George Allen and Unwin, Ltd., 1937.) 5s. 6d. net.
